In
determining which investments are best for
you, you should consider your "investment
time horizon". Each asset class has
a distinct time horizon, which helps to
determine its suitability. For example,
if your time horizon is one to two years,
you should consider a cash investment, such
as a term deposit.
As an investor, you aim to get the highest
return at the level of risk you feel comfortable
with. You need to consider how tolerant
you are of market fluctuations and the probability
that your investment returns may not meet
expectations. Some investments even lose
money.
